Solution:Bhadra Wildlife Sanctuary is located in the state of Karnataka. This sanctuary was initially known as the Jagara Valley Wildlife Sanctuary'. It was established in the year 1951. In the year 1974, this sanctuary was named 'Bhadra Wildlife Sanctuary' after the Bhadra river. Various species of animals and birds like tigers, leopards, wild dogs, elephants, sambas, gaur spotted deers, and pangolins are found in this sanctuary.
